सुइटरिजल्टरिपोर्टर

public class SuiteResultReporter
extends CollectingTestListener

java.lang.ऑब्जेक्ट
com.android.tradefed.result.CollectingTestListener
com.android.tradefed.result.suite.SuiteResultReporter


संपूर्ण सुइट मंगलाचरण के लिए परीक्षण परिणाम एकत्र करें और अंतिम परिणाम आउटपुट करें।

सारांश

नेस्टेड कक्षाएं

class SuiteResultReporter.ModulePrepTimes

एक मॉड्यूल की तैयारी और फाड़ने के समय के लिए ऑब्जेक्ट धारक।

खेत

public static final String SUITE_REPORTER_SOURCE

सार्वजनिक निर्माणकर्ता

SuiteResultReporter ()

सार्वजनिक तरीके

int getCompleteModules ()
long getFailedTests ()
getModulesAbi ()

मॉड्यूल एबीआई का एक नक्शा लौटाता है: .

long getPassedTests ()
TestSummary getSummary ()
int getTotalModules ()
long getTotalTests ()
void invocationEnded (long elapsedTime)

रिपोर्ट करता है कि मंगलाचरण समाप्त हो गया है, चाहे सफलतापूर्वक या किसी त्रुटि स्थिति के कारण।

void invocationStarted ( IInvocationContext context)

परीक्षण मंगलाचरण की शुरुआत की रिपोर्ट करता है।

void testModuleStarted ( IInvocationContext moduleContext)

किसी मॉड्यूल के चलने की शुरुआत की रिपोर्ट करता है।

संरक्षित तरीके

long getCurrentTime ()
long getEndTime ()

आह्वान का अंतिम समय लौटाता है।

long getStartTime ()

आह्वान का प्रारंभ समय लौटाता है।

खेत

सुइट_रिपोर्टर_स्रोत

public static final String SUITE_REPORTER_SOURCE

सार्वजनिक निर्माणकर्ता

सुइटरिजल्टरिपोर्टर

public SuiteResultReporter ()

सार्वजनिक तरीके

getCompleteModules

public int getCompleteModules ()

रिटर्न
int

असफल परीक्षण प्राप्त करें

public long getFailedTests ()

रिटर्न
long

getModulesAbi

public  getModulesAbi ()

मॉड्यूल एबीआई का एक नक्शा लौटाता है: .

रिटर्न

getPassedTests

public long getPassedTests ()

रिटर्न
long

सारांश प्राप्त करें

public TestSummary getSummary ()

रिटर्न
TestSummary

कुल मॉड्यूल प्राप्त करें

public int getTotalModules ()

रिटर्न
int

कुल परीक्षण प्राप्त करें

public long getTotalTests ()

रिटर्न
long

मंगलाचरणसमाप्त

public void invocationEnded (long elapsedTime)

रिपोर्ट करता है कि मंगलाचरण समाप्त हो गया है, चाहे सफलतापूर्वक या किसी त्रुटि स्थिति के कारण।

ट्रेडफेडरेशन फ्रेमवर्क द्वारा स्वचालित रूप से बुलाया जाएगा।

पैरामीटर
elapsedTime long : एमएस में आह्वान का बीता हुआ समय

मंगलाचरणशुरू हुआ

public void invocationStarted (IInvocationContext context)

परीक्षण मंगलाचरण की शुरुआत की रिपोर्ट करता है।

ट्रेडफेडरेशन फ्रेमवर्क द्वारा स्वचालित रूप से बुलाया जाएगा। एकाधिक डिवाइस रिपोर्टिंग का समर्थन करने के लिए रिपोर्टर्स को इस पद्धति को ओवरराइड करने की आवश्यकता है।

पैरामीटर
context IInvocationContext : मंगलाचरण के बारे में जानकारी

testModuleशुरू हुआ

public void testModuleStarted (IInvocationContext moduleContext)

किसी मॉड्यूल के चलने की शुरुआत की रिपोर्ट करता है। यह कॉलबैक testModuleEnded() से संबद्ध है और अनुक्रम में वैकल्पिक है। इसका उपयोग केवल रन के दौरान किया जाता है जो मॉड्यूल का उपयोग करता है: सुइट आधारित धावक।

पैरामीटर
moduleContext IInvocationContext : मॉड्यूल का IInvocationContext

संरक्षित तरीके

GetCurrentTime

protected long getCurrentTime ()

रिटर्न
long

getEndTime

protected long getEndTime ()

आह्वान का अंतिम समय लौटाता है।

रिटर्न
long

प्रारंभ समय प्राप्त करें

protected long getStartTime ()

आह्वान का प्रारंभ समय लौटाता है।

रिटर्न
long